Simple Application: How to Apply & Care for Your Decals

Getting a seamless, custom look takes less than five minutes! You do not need any special tools, levels, or tape. Here is how to prepare the surface, place the wall art, and reposition your decals whenever inspiration strikes:

  1. Prep the Wall: Wipe down your chosen surface with a dry cloth to remove loose dust, lint, and particles. Make sure the wall is completely dry before you start. If you are decorating a freshly painted room, we highly recommend letting the paint fully cure for 2 to 3 weeks before applying your decals.
  2. Peel & Place: Gently peel the decal away from its original backing sheet and press it onto the wall. Using the flat of your hand, smooth outward from the center of the design to the edges to release any trapped air and seal the bond.
  3. Adjust Anytime: Want to tweak your design layout? Don't stress. Gently lift the fabric decal by a corner and press it back down. You can adjust the placement as many times as you need until it sits right where you want it.
  4. Prepare For Change: Hold onto your original backing sheets! Save them in a closet, drawer, or under a bed so you can safely store your decals during moving day or when switching up room themes.

Can I use these wall decals on textured walls?

Our fabric decals adhere best to smooth, clean indoor surfaces like flat drywall, painted wood, smooth plastic, and metal. While they hold up on walls with very light texture, heavy orange-peel, knockdown, or rough plaster textures can prevent the adhesive from sticking completely flush against the surface.

I just painted the room! How long should I wait to apply the decals?

Congratulations on the fresh paint! Even though the wall might feel dry to the touch within a few of days, paint actually takes a few weeks to fully set and dry out. We recommend waiting at least 2 to 3 weeks before applying your new decals. This prevents the paint from peeling when you want to rearrange your designs later.

How do I clean my fabric wall decals if they get dirty?

Life with kids gets messy! If a decal gets hit with dust or sticky fingerprints, simply wipe it down gently with a soft, dry, or slightly damp cloth. Avoid harsh chemical cleaners or abrasive scrubbing brushes to keep the colors perfectly intact.
